8.1 8840 profiler as Modbus master

a

This function is only selectable with 8800/8840 Configurator (engineering tool)!
The 8840 profiler can be used as Modbus master ( ConF / othr / MASt = 1 ).

The Modbus master sends its data to all slaves (Broadcast message, controller

adress 0). It transmits its data (modbus adress AdrU) cyclic with the cycle time

Cycl to the bus. The slave controller receives the data transmitted by the masters

and allocates it to the modbus target adress AdrO. If more than one data should

be transmitted by the master controller ( Numb > 1) , the modbus adress AdrU

indicates the start adress of the data that should be transmitted and AdrO

indicates the first target adress where the received data should be stored. The

following data will be stored at the logically following modbus target adresses.

With this it is possible e.g. to specify the process value of the master controller as

set-point for the slave controllers.
